Volunteers are part of the daily life of MVMPCS. Family time and community support help classrooms, events, materials, gardens, governance, and the practical work that keeps a public charter school strong.

30Hours for two-parent/guardian households
10Hours for single-parent/guardian households
FCPSApproval required before working directly with students

Why Volunteering Matters

MVMPCS is a public charter school built around family partnership. Volunteer support helps teachers prepare Montessori materials, keeps events and community traditions running, supports gardens and shared spaces, and shows the strength of the school community in annual reporting and charter renewal work.
